In 1653 a Dutch trading ship sure for Nagasaki in Japan encountered a fierce typhoon south of the Korean peninsula and ran aground to the small island of Gapado. Just 50 percent of its crew of 64 survived the shipwreck, but Inspite of their clear position as victims in lieu of aggressors, they'd entered the ?�Hermit Kingdom??and located on their own addressed with scant respect ??Joseon-period Korea was a very isolationist land, whose plan (a single rarely activated) was to bar any foreigners who washed ashore from returning for their homeland.

The doorway is very steep, but I assure which the photos are worth it. abundances??is really a famed expression that characterizes the three things which are considerable in Jeju. They may be Seokda (rocks), Pungda (wind), and Yeoda (Girls). That?�s why they get in touch with Jeju Samdado: the island of three abundance. Seokda originated with the Mt. Halla volcanic action of the previous. Individuals needed to cultivate the land by way of a long strategy of clearing away the various rocks covering the land and afterwards type the inlets for irrigation, and then build the partitions for defense versus wind. Seokda, tells on the harsh surroundings of Jeju. Jeju is in The trail of typhoons, Therefore the islanders needed to fight versus the sea. The effect of Pungda and Seokda displays in Jeju existence. Two examples are classified as the thatched roofs of Jeju that are tied up with straw rope, as well as the fields surrounded by stone partitions. Yeoda originated from the fact that most Gentlemen of Jeju were dropped at sea, which built Ladies much larger in amount.
